Abstract | UNLABELLED: Abstract Conclusion: P-glycoprotein is abundantly expressed in certain parotid mucoepidermoid carcinoma tissues, known historically to be multidrug resistant. This discovery may be important in incrementally advancing our ability to develop alternative pharmacologic strategies to improve multi-modality tumor control. OBJECTIVE: METHODS: RESULTS:
